C3D Toolkit  Kernel - 117982, Vision - 2.9.2.2
MbThread Member List

This is the complete list of members for MbThread, including all inherited members.

AdaptToBody(const MbSolid &solid, const MbMatrix3D &matrix, MbeThrAdapt thrAdapt, const ThreadLimiters *limiters=nullptr)MbThread
AddBodies(const ConstLumps &initBodies)MbThreadinline
AddRef() constMbRefItem
AddYourGabaritTo(MbCube &) const overrideMbThreadvirtual
angleMbThreadprotected
CalculateGabarit() constMbThread
CalculateLocalGabarit(const MbMatrix3D &mIntoLocal, MbCube &cubeLocal) const overrideMbThreadvirtual
CalculateMesh(const MbStepData &stepData, const MbFormNote &note, MbMesh &mesh) const overrideMbThreadvirtual
CreateProperty(MbePrompt) const overrideMbThreadvirtual
DecRef() constMbRefItem
DetachBodies()MbThread
DetachWrongBodies()MbThread
DistanceToPoint(const MbCartPoint3D &) const overrideMbThreadvirtual
Duplicate(MbRegDuplicate *=nullptr) const overrideMbThreadvirtual
Family() const overrideMbLegendvirtual
FindThreadBodies(const SolidsVector &solids, const MatricesVector &matrices, IndicesVector &solidsNumbers) constMbThread
GetAngle() constMbThreadinline
GetBasisItems(RPArray< MbSpaceItem > &)MbSpaceItemvirtual
GetBasisPoints(MbControlData3D &) const overrideMbThreadvirtual
GetBegAxisPoint(MbCartPoint3D &) constMbThreadinline
GetBodies(ConstLumps &lumps) constMbThreadinline
GetBodiesCount() constMbThreadinline
GetDepth() constMbThreadinline
GetEndAxisPoint(MbCartPoint3D &) constMbThreadinline
GetLength() constMbThreadinline
GetLimitPositions(const MbThread &thread, double &begPos, double &endPos) constMbThread
GetName() constMbThreadinline
GetObjBegRadius() constMbThreadinline
GetObjEndRadius() constMbThreadinline
GetPlacement() constMbThreadinline
GetProperties(MbProperties &) overrideMbThreadvirtual
GetPureName(const VersionContainer &) constTapeBasevirtual
GetRegistrable() constTapeBase
GetState() constMbThreadinline
GetThrBegRadius() constMbThreadinline
GetThrEndRadius() constMbThreadinline
GetUseCount() constMbRefItem
IsA() const overrideMbThreadvirtual
IsBody(const MbLump *) constMbThread
IsBodyThread(const MbSolid &solid, const MbMatrix3D &matrix, c3d::IndicesVector *simObjNumbers=nullptr, c3d::IndicesVector *intObjNumbers=nullptr) constMbThread
IsBodyThread(const MbLump &lump) constMbThread
IsConical() constMbThread
IsFaceThread(const MbFace *, const MbMatrix3D &) constMbThread
IsFamilyRegistrable() const overrideMbSpaceItemvirtual
IsLeft() constMbThreadinline
IsMatedTo(const MbThread &otherThread) constMbThread
IsMatedTo(const MbThread &otherThread, const MbThreadedJointCheckParameters &checkParams, ThreadedJointErrors *thrJointErrors=nullptr) constMbThread
IsName() constMbThreadinline
IsOutside() constMbThread
IsSame(const MbSpaceItem &, double accuracy=LENGTH_EPSILON) const overrideMbThreadvirtual
IsSimilar(const MbSpaceItem &) const overrideMbThreadvirtual
IsValid() constMbThread
lengthMbThreadprotected
MbLegend()MbLegendprotected
MbRefItem()MbRefItemprotected
MbSpaceItem()MbSpaceItemprotected
MbThread(const MbPlacement3D &place, double rObj, double rThr, double len, double ang)MbThread
MbThread(const MbPlacement3D &place, double rObj, double rThr, double begPos, double endPos, double ang)MbThread
Move(const MbVector3D &, MbRegTransform *=nullptr) overrideMbThreadvirtual
placeMbThreadprotected
PrepareWrite() constMbSpaceIteminline
radObjMbThreadprotected
radThrMbThreadprotected
Refresh() overrideMbThreadvirtual
RefType() const overrideMbSpaceItemvirtual
Release() constMbRefItem
Rotate(const MbAxis3D &, double, MbRegTransform *=nullptr) overrideMbThreadvirtual
SetBasisPoints(const MbControlData3D &) overrideMbThreadvirtual
SetEqual(const MbSpaceItem &) overrideMbThreadvirtual
SetName(const MbName &n)MbThreadinline
SetProperties(const MbProperties &) overrideMbThreadvirtual
SetRegistrable(RegistrableRec regs=registrable) constTapeBase
SetThreadParams(const MbPlacement3D &place, double radObj, double radThr, double len, double ang)MbThread
SetThreadParams(const MbPlacement3D &place, double diamObj, double depth, bool bOutThr, double len, double ang)MbThread
TapeBase(RegistrableRec regs=noRegistrable)TapeBase
TapeBase(const TapeBase &)TapeBase
Transform(const MbMatrix3D &, MbRegTransform *=nullptr) overrideMbThreadvirtual
Type() const overrideMbThreadvirtual
~MbLegend()MbLegendvirtual
~MbSpaceItem()MbSpaceItemvirtual
~MbThread()MbThreadvirtual
~TapeBase()TapeBasevirtual